4. Online Payment Solutions

One of the critical challenges for online businesses is managing payment systems. Popular solutions include:

  • JazzCash and EasyPaisa for domestic transactions
  • Payoneer for receiving payments internationally
  • Wise and Skrill for secure global transactions

Ensure you choose a reliable and efficient payment gateway to handle financial transactions seamlessly.

6. Dropshipping

Dropshipping is another great way to earn online without upfront inventory costs. Pakistanis can connect with suppliers from AliExpress, Alibaba, or local vendors offering competitive prices.

  • Set Up Your Store: Use platforms like Shopify or WooCommerce to launch your store.
  • Focus on Niche Products: Start with a specific niche for better targeting.
  • Optimize Delivery: Partner with reliable courier companies to ensure timely delivery to your customers.

10. Online Marketplaces

Pakistan boasts several online marketplaces, including Daraz, OLX, and ShopHive. Entrepreneurs can use these platforms to:

  • Market and sell products without needing a dedicated website
  • Test products before launching a stand-alone e-commerce site

15. Internet Access in Pakistan

The success of online businesses in Pakistan is highly reliant on internet infrastructure. With increasing access to affordable broadband and mobile data plans, the digital economy is gaining momentum. According to PTA, Pakistan is home to over 125 million mobile broadband users—a huge potential audience for online ventures.
